Output 58c7de075afe433b6b477f2090799f821bd04085e27fd9735b5e6f73dabc7b74:19

value
45466983
script pubkey
OP_0 OP_PUSHBYTES_20 0c4090141c66669ad63e26392e69bccf79151fdb
address
bc1qp3qfq9quvenf4437ycuju6dueau3287mnqrt2c
transaction
58c7de075afe433b6b477f2090799f821bd04085e27fd9735b5e6f73dabc7b74